Product Description:
This chemical is primarily utilized in the field of pharmaceutical research and development. It serves as a key intermediate in the synthesis of various biologically active compounds, particularly those targeting neurological disorders. Its unique structure makes it valuable for designing molecules that interact with specific receptors in the brain, potentially aiding in the treatment of conditions such as anxiety, depression, and cognitive impairments. Additionally, it is explored in the development of novel therapeutic agents due to its potential to enhance drug efficacy and selectivity. Researchers also investigate its role in creating compounds with antioxidant properties, which could be beneficial in mitigating oxidative stress-related diseases.
